Re: DP for SQL Server full backup failure

2007-11-27 Thread Del Hoobler
These commands will do the trick: tdpsqlc set BUFFERS=3 tdpsqlc set BUFFERSIZE=1024 tdpsqlc set SQLBUFFERS=0 tdpsqlc set SQLBUFFERSIZE=1024 tdpsqlc set STRIPES=1 You can also set them through the DP/SQL GUI Edit--Configuration. Del

Re: TSM Client Software for NT

2007-11-27 Thread Andrew Raibeck
TSM 5.2 was the last version of TSM to support Windows NT 4.0 (support was at the 5.1 code level, but shipped as part of 5.2). 5.2 is out of mainstream support as of this past April. See http://www.ibm.com/support/docview.wss?uid=swg21251347 for additional information about the TSM 5.2 EOS.

Re: HELP!! TIPS on freeing up library slots

2007-11-27 Thread Jim Young
This will give you a list of tapes under twenty percent utilized from all pools select volume_name, stgpool_name,pct_utilized, status from volumes - where pct_utilized 20 and status='FILLING' - order by pct_utilized, stgpool_name, volume_name After that, do a MOVE DATA VOLUMENAME to help it
